Job Summary
We are seeking a talented and experienced LLM based AIGC Algorithm Engineer to join our team. As an Algorithm Engineer, you will play a crucial role in developing and implementing cutting-edge algorithms and models for our artificial intelligence and machine learning systems. You will work closely with a multidisciplinary team of engineers to design, optimize, and deploy innovative algorithms that drive the success of our AI-driven products.
The candidate should also have excellent software developing skills in not only implementing algorithm, but also in code optimization on heterogeneous platforms, so you can write performant algorithms or transferring workload to accurate hardware and chips. Since we are doing something that is not solved by others, we usually need to develop tools that have not yet existed in the world, it requires the candidate to have experience and capability in designing and building extensible and practical computer vision system or algorithm frameworks from ground up.
TechnicalKey Words
- Develop and optimize large language model algorithms for various natural language processing applications, such as text generation, summarization, and language translation.
- Conduct research to explore and identify state-of-the-art techniques and methodologies in large language model development and optimization.
- Design and implement advanced algorithms to address complex challenges in language modeling and processing.
- Train and fine-tune large language models using extensive text corpora and datasets.
- Implement algorithms in production environments and optimize their performance for real-time language processing.
Education:
PhD/MS in computer science, engineering, mathematics, or a related field.
- Strong knowledge of large language models, such as GPT (Generative Pre-trained Transformer) or BERT (Bidirectional Encoder Representations from Transformers).
- Proficiency in programming languages such as Python, Java, or C++.
- Experience with deep learning frameworks and libraries, such as Tensor Flow, PyTorch, or Hugging Face Transformers.
- Solid understanding of natural language processing principles, techniques, and algorithms.
- Familiarity with text corpora, linguistic analysis, and language-related datasets.
- Experience with large-scale data processing and distributed computing frameworks is desirable.
- Strong problem-solving skills and ability to think analytically.
- Excellent communication and collaboration skills.
- Ability to work effectively in a fast-paced, dynamic environment.
